Our Postgraduate Certificate in Elderly Reading Group Comprehension is designed to equip participants with the necessary skills to facilitate and lead reading groups for the elderly population. The program focuses on enhancing participants' abilities to select appropriate reading materials, engage group members in discussions, and create a supportive and inclusive environment for all participants.
Upon successful completion of the program, participants will be able to effectively lead reading groups for the elderly, promote cognitive stimulation and social interaction among group members, and tailor reading selections to meet the diverse needs and interests of the participants. This certificate program is ideal for individuals working in eldercare facilities, community centers, libraries, and other settings where reading groups for the elderly are offered.
The Postgraduate Certificate in Elderly Reading Group Comprehension is a 10-week, self-paced program that can be completed online from anywhere in the world. Participants will have access to a range of learning materials, including readings, videos, and interactive activities, to support their learning journey. The program culminates in a final project where participants will design and lead a reading group session for the elderly.
